 Installation in MARELUX underwater photo housing 

 

 

Open  underwater  housing.  Using  hex  wrench  unscrew  2 

bolts  from  vertical  plastic  podium  (camera  support)  bottom  side. 
Delete the podium from the housing. 

 

Insert  CR2032  batteries  into  TTL-Converter.  Before 

installation  check  that  “plus”  terminal  of  each  battery  is  in  Up 
position. 

 

(Optional).

  In  case  of  using  Electric  Sync  cord 

synchronization, connect an electric bulkhead cable plug into  Ci-11 
socket on the board.

 

 

Install  TTL-Converter  to  its  place.  Carefully  insert  both 

LEDs  into  optical  holes  of  the  housing.  Screw  2  bolts,  fixing  the 
plastic frame upper part. 

 

Install  vertical  plastic  podium  back  to  its  place.  Screw  2 

bolts, fixing the podium.

External cable connections for underwater strobes 

 

 

TTL-Converter  maintains  synchronization  for  underwater  strobes  by  Fiber  Optical  cable  and  by  electric  sync  cord  as 
well, separately or even simultaneously. 

 

Maximum  2  Fiber  Optic  cables  can  be  used  (via  housing  optical  bulkheads).  It  is  possible  to  connect  2  underwater 
strobes. 

 

Maximum 1 electric sync cord can be connected to the TTL board (via housing electric bulkhead).  

 

Dual  electric  sync  cords 

(“Sea&Sea”, “Ikelite”)  are supported by  TTL-Converter  as well. Using a dual  sync cord, it is 

possible to connect 2 underwater strobes.

Set and check camera settings before underwater shooting: 
 

-

 

Set Camera mode (

“M”, “P”, “A”, “S” etc.), dependently of preferences. For underwater shooting it is recommended to 

use 

“M” mode, when user set fixed aperture and shutter speed manually. 

-

 

Set 

appropriate  Exposure  Metering  (“Evaluative”,  “Partial”,  “Spot”,  “Center-weighted)  according  your  shooting 

conditions. Right type of Exposure Metering is the key setting for accurate TTL work. In case of wrong setting, the shot 
may be overlighted, or underlighted.  

-

 

Set “Mechanical” shutter type for both 1-st and rear curtains. All other options regarding shutter type in camera menu 
must be set for “mechanical” type too. 

Set camera’s “Flash Exposure Compensation” (and “Exposure Compensation”)  to “0 ev”, as initial setting. 

Set appropriate ISO. For most of cases it is recommended to use ISO 20

0….400 for best resolution and TTL accuracy 

underwater. For TTL shooting with Retra Pro strobe recommended to use ISO 400 and higher. 

Set Aperture and Shutter Speed according real underwater conditions and shooting task.  

Shooting in TTL mode with casual underwater strobes, maximum mono-flash sync speed for DSLR cameras is about 
1/250. 

Shooting in manual mode with Retra Pro strobe, sync speeds are available also in HSS range, - up to 1/8000.
